At least one person agrees with my fiscal worries. Naturally, others don't.

Maybe the problem isn't just the government. Maybe the problem is that people are so used to what they are getting that they come to look at it as an entitlement instead of something that must be constantly earned. I'm sure I'm guilty of doing the same thing from time to time, but it seems to be the rule in our society, rather than the exception.

When I lost my job earlier this year, we had to make some changes. Not a lot of them, but we definitely had to start paying more attention to where our money was going. We still don't have a budget, but we do try and stay on top of things. And one thing that has really come of it is that we realized just how important it is to hold on more tightly to the things that really matter, and how completely unimportant it is to continue getting caught up in the ridiculous things that we only think are important.
